May 15
Mad Max: Fury Road (3D)
Stars: Tom Hardy, Nicholas Hoult, Charlize Theron, Rosie Huntington-Whiteley
Directed By: George Miller
Synopsis: In this bold remake of the Mel Gibson original, Tom Hardy stars as Max in a dystopian future where water and oil are commodities to go to war after. Constantly at battle in his car, he teams up with various adversaries to overcome their greatest enemy.

Pitch Perfect 2
Stars: Anna Kendrick, Rebel Wilson, Hailee Steinfeld, Elizabeth Banks, Birttany Snow
Directed By: Elizabeth Banks
Synopsis: The Bellas return to the stage after an embarrassing on-stage accident leaves them suspended from school. Promising to win the world championships, the team must face the German team as they seek to undermine and sabotage the Bellas at every turn.

The Connection (Limited)
Stars: Jean Du Jardin
Directed By: Cedric Jimenez
Synopsis: Jean Du Jardin stars as a bold French magistrate seeking to make a name for himself amidst the battles of the heroin gangs in Paris. As they move into New York, he must, amongst corrupt police and reporters, succeed in arresting and taking down the mafia. However, as his life becomes increasingly at risk, he only enjoys the chase more, and reveals more selfish reasons for his deadly pursuit.

Good Kill (Limited)
Stars: Ethan Hawke, January Jones, Zoe Kravitz
Directed By: Andrew Niccol
Synopsis: Ethan Hawke stars as a pilot forced to trade in his wings for a seat at a drone back home safely in Nevada. Missing the thrill of being on a tour, his home life becomes violent and hostile. But when the CIA assign him missions that seem to compromise his mission to protect the innocent, he embarks on a journey to mend his alcoholism and apparent addiction to death.

Slow West (Limited)
Stars: Michael Fassbender
Directed By: John Maclean
Synopsis: A young boy travels from Scotland to the heart of the American Wild West to follow his one true love, and is taken under the wing of an outlaw who may not be as trustworthy as he seems.
